Transaction 23a5211f7b109a7264974d0826666888e0a800176784846d17dd9df51ce91c30

1 Input
1 Outputs
  • 23a5211f7b109a7264974d0826666888e0a800176784846d17dd9df51ce91c30:0
  • value  488483
    address  3DGfeJ8BX6PJmNbVT381R3Wa3KGUP8wcQC